Abstract

Generation Expansion Planning (GEP), electricity market, and grid operation of the power system require a high spatial and temporal resolution model. However, limited data availability is the main obstacle to building a power system model with high resolution. This paper presents a method of constructing an open-source test power system with a high spatial resolution for transmission line topology and generation infrastructures and temporal resolution for variable renewable energy (VRE) sources and electricity demand. In addition, investment and operating cost information of existing infrastructures are summarized. A high-resolution open-source test power system representing China is created only by using publicly available data. The open-source Chinese power system can be used for the GEP model to investigate the low-carbon transition of the power system.
